What they do
The Kevin C. Kynock Foundation Brings Communities Without Traditional Access to The Arts Into Transformative, Immersive Cultural Experiences to Create A More Compassionate and Artistic Future. By Connecting Community Cultural Organizations With Young Audiences Hungry for New Experiences, We Are Fostering Connection Across Pre-existing Historic Barriers. Our Initiatives Allow Teachers, Schools, and Community Groups to Thoughtfully Add Arts Experiences to Their Educational Programming, While Simultaneously Supporting Local Arts Organizations and Creating Pathways for Future Audiences. With A Focus On Immersive, Holistic Arts Experiences, Our Programs Offer Transformative Encounters With Live Performance, With Many Experiencing It for The Very First Time.

Ask these three easy questions
- Who did you help? Ask for a recent story or report that shows real results.
- What will my money do? Ask exactly what your gift will pay for.
- Is this really the charity? Give only through its official website or confirmed phone number.
Bottom line: Do not decide from a name, mission statement, or tax status alone. Look at where the money went, then ask what changed, who was helped, and what your gift will do. YouCanGiveBack does not endorse or grade organizations.
